
For Sale is my 1969 Beetle which is an original Speedway car the was bought new by my friend's Grandpa. He drove it until 1980 when he gave it to his Grandson with 69000 miles. My buddy Len built this car in the early 80's with the Cal look. He only Summer driven until 1988 when he parked it. He brought it out for a couple summers between then and last year when he called me. I bought it as a project to bring this car back into running condition without affecting the 80's look of the car. It has a 1641 built motor that runs strong. The rims are Western Turbine wheels that are rare and in great shape. I went over and replace all parts that were worn or rotten. All fluids changed and tires replaced (used front, new back). This car was garaged it's whole life and has the famous heavy Speedway undercoat still in place. This car is extremely solid car that could be left as is and enjoyed or would be a great candidate for a German build car. The car has 120,000 miles on it now and I have been driving it lots. It's a great car with some great local history that spent it's whole life on the south Island.
